WebbWe wouldn’t be the Philippines if we were not colonized, we wouldn’t even be organized as a single nation without it. Colonization made the Philippines, and it is thus a part of our real identity. We cannot remove the foreign stuff and effects of colonization and insist on “indigenous” material only. Webb2 feb. 2024 · Indeed, obtaining Spanish citizenship for Filipinos has never been easier. Being a former colony of Spain, the Philippines is included among the list of countries whose citizens only need two years of legal residence to obtain a citizenship in Spain. Other countries that also get the VIP pass are Portugal, Andorra, Equatorial Guinea and the ...

There are more than one hundred indigenous communities (NCIP, 2010), about 61% of whom are in Mindanao, 33% in Luzon, and 6% in the Visayas.
